Save the gas

Went out to PH today with no live bait to watch a pogie party today. Couldn't handle waching everyone catch. Went to the corner and saw a whale extravaganza but no Charlie.Headed to the barn to call it a day in fac conditions.Three miles from home there is an eruption and one cast later I'm tight to a 58" piece of sushi!VS 275 performed flawlessly and 20 minutes later it was bleeding.

Fish was around 120# and is ideal for spinning setup.I didn't get ragdolled like last year which was closer to 180.My partner got some great video from his iphone,can't believe the clarity. I will have him email some still shots to post of some awesome rod bends.
